Cities within 100 miles of McKeesport

4395 places found
49.4 miles

Upper Hillville

Pennsylvania
US
41.0373, -79.6112
49.4 miles

Ambrose

Pennsylvania
US
40.7726, -79.1084
49.4 miles

East New Castle

Pennsylvania
US
40.9742, -80.3173
Bruin 49.4 miles

Bruin

Pennsylvania
US
41.0548, -79.7267
49.3 miles

Beachly

Pennsylvania
US
39.7740, -79.3078
Wheeling 49.3 miles

Wheeling

West Virginia
US
40.0645, -80.7204
Cherryhill Township 49.3 miles

Cherryhill Township

Pennsylvania
US
40.6141, -78.9967
49.3 miles

Dillonvale

Ohio
US
40.1965, -80.7751
49.2 miles

Parsonville

Pennsylvania
US
41.0595, -79.8095
49.2 miles

Scott Run

West Virginia
US
39.6363, -79.7805
Dayton 49.2 miles

Dayton

Pennsylvania
US
40.8803, -79.2420
49.2 miles

Bens Creek

Pennsylvania
US
40.2826, -78.9364
49.2 miles

Hillville

Pennsylvania
US
41.0306, -79.6000
49.1 miles

New Athens

Pennsylvania
US
41.0137, -79.5367
49.1 miles

Jollytown

Pennsylvania
US
39.7284, -80.3217
49.1 miles

Bula

West Virginia
US
39.7031, -80.2573
Quemahoning Reservoir 49.1 miles

Quemahoning Reservoir

Pennsylvania
US
40.1641, -78.9670
49.1 miles

South Mahoning Township

Pennsylvania
US
40.7874, -79.1323
49.0 miles

Pease Township

Ohio
US
40.1219, -80.7436
Lawsonham 49.0 miles

Lawsonham

Pennsylvania
US
40.9962, -79.4848
49.0 miles

Buffington Township

Pennsylvania
US
40.5204, -78.9628
49.0 miles

New Salisbury

Ohio
US
40.5931, -80.7362
49.0 miles

Wehrum

Pennsylvania
US
40.4709, -78.9498
Bruceton Mills 48.9 miles

Bruceton Mills

West Virginia
US
39.6589, -79.6403
Filter & Sort
Calculating Route

Please wait...